MP Virendra Sharma paid a visit to businesses in Hanwell earlier this month to hear their concerns.

Local traders had asked the Southall MP for help regarding individual problems, including business rates, the lack of parking and outstanding planning matters.

A WOMAN was thrown off her motorbike after a car smashed into her on Monday morning.

The 25-year-old was travelling along Uxbridge Road, West Ealing Broadway ,when a car ploughed into her just after 8am.

Fire crews battled to contain a house blaze following fears someone was trapped inside.

The Ealing and Southall brigade were called at 3am on Wednesday to reports of a severe fire ripping through a mid-terraced house in Midhurst Road, West Ealing.
